| /petsc/src/binding/petsc4py/src/petsc4py/PETSc/ |
| H A D | arraynpy.pxi | 179 cdef Py_ssize_t ssize = PyArray_SIZE(ary) 180 if size != NULL: size[0] = <PetscInt> ssize 182 if ssize == 0 and data != NULL: data[0] = NULL 187 cdef Py_ssize_t ssize = PyArray_SIZE(ary) 188 if size != NULL: size[0] = <PetscInt> ssize 190 if ssize == 0 and data != NULL: data[0] = NULL 195 cdef Py_ssize_t ssize = PyArray_SIZE(ary) 196 if size != NULL: size[0] = <PetscInt> ssize 198 if ssize == 0 and data != NULL: data[0] = NULL 203 cdef Py_ssize_t ssize = PyArray_SIZE(ary) [all …]
|
| H A D | DMPlex.pyx | 808 cdef PetscInt ssize = 0 809 CHKERR(DMPlexGetSupportSize(self.dm, cp, &ssize)) 810 return toInt(ssize) 834 cdef PetscInt ssize = asInt(size) 835 CHKERR(DMPlexSetSupportSize(self.dm, cp, ssize))
|
| /petsc/src/vec/is/is/tests/ |
| H A D | ex2f.F90 | 11 PetscInt stride, ssize, first 19 ssize = 0 22 PetscCallA(ISCreateStride(PETSC_COMM_SELF, ssize, stride, first, is, ierr)) 38 ssize = 10000 41 PetscCallA(ISCreateStride(PETSC_COMM_SELF, ssize, stride, first, is, ierr))
|
| /petsc/src/dm/impls/plex/ |
| H A D | plexcheckinterface.c | 6 …PI_Datatype dt, PetscMPIInt nsranks, const PetscMPIInt sranks[], PetscInt ssize[], const void *sar… in ExchangeArrayByRank_Private() argument 23 …for (r = 0; r < nsranks; r++) PetscCallMPI(MPIU_Isend(&ssize[r], 1, MPIU_INT, sranks[r], tag, comm… in ExchangeArrayByRank_Private() 32 …for (r = 0; r < nsranks; r++) PetscCallMPI(MPIU_Isend(sarr[r], ssize[r], dt, sranks[r], tag, comm,… in ExchangeArrayByRank_Private() 46 PetscInt *ssize, *rsize; in ExchangeVecByRank_Private() local 53 PetscCall(PetscMalloc4(nsranks, &ssize, nsranks, &sarr, nrranks, &rreq, nsranks, &sreq)); in ExchangeVecByRank_Private() 55 PetscCall(VecGetLocalSize(svecs[r], &ssize[r])); in ExchangeVecByRank_Private() 58 …PetscCall(ExchangeArrayByRank_Private(obj, MPIU_SCALAR, nsranks, sranks, ssize, (const void **)sar… in ExchangeVecByRank_Private() 67 PetscCall(PetscFree4(ssize, sarr, rreq, sreq)); in ExchangeVecByRank_Private()
|
| H A D | plexnatural.c | 76 PetscInt ssize, pStart, pEnd, p, localSize, maxStorageSize; in DMPlexCreateGlobalToNaturalSF() local 117 for (p = pStart, ssize = 0; p < pEnd; ++p) { in DMPlexCreateGlobalToNaturalSF() 122 if ((dof > 0) && (off >= 0)) ++ssize; in DMPlexCreateGlobalToNaturalSF() 124 PetscCall(PetscMalloc3(ssize, &spoints, Nl, &sortleaves, Nl, &indices)); in DMPlexCreateGlobalToNaturalSF() 130 for (p = pStart, ssize = 0; p < pEnd; ++p) { in DMPlexCreateGlobalToNaturalSF() 138 spoints[ssize++] = indices[loc]; in DMPlexCreateGlobalToNaturalSF() 141 PetscCall(PetscSFCreateEmbeddedLeafSF(sfMigration, ssize, spoints, &sfEmbed)); in DMPlexCreateGlobalToNaturalSF()
|
| H A D | plexglvis.c | 1041 PetscInt i, nv, ssize, n, numChildren, depth = -1; in DMPlexView_GLVis_ASCII() local 1044 PetscCall(DMPlexGetConeSize(dm, parent, &ssize)); in DMPlexView_GLVis_ASCII() 1045 switch (ssize) { in DMPlexView_GLVis_ASCII() 1109 …(PETSC_COMM_SELF, PETSC_ERR_SUP, "Don't know how to deal with support size %" PetscInt_FMT, ssize); in DMPlexView_GLVis_ASCII()
|
| H A D | plexfem.c | 3926 PetscInt ssize, ncell, Nxc; in DMPlexGetHybridCellFields() local 3931 PetscCall(DMPlexGetSupportSize(dm, face, &ssize)); in DMPlexGetHybridCellFields() 4038 PetscInt ssize; in DMPlexGetHybridFields() local 4041 PetscCall(DMPlexGetSupportSize(dm, face, &ssize)); in DMPlexGetHybridFields() 4042 …ssize == 2, PETSC_COMM_SELF, PETSC_ERR_ARG_WRONG, "Face %" PetscInt_FMT " from cell %" PetscInt_FM… in DMPlexGetHybridFields() 5619 PetscInt ssize, s; in DMPlexComputeResidualHybridByKey() local 5622 PetscCall(DMPlexGetSupportSize(dm, cone[c], &ssize)); in DMPlexComputeResidualHybridByKey() 5623 …ssize == 2, PETSC_COMM_SELF, PETSC_ERR_ARG_WRONG, "Face %" PetscInt_FMT " from cell %" PetscInt_FM… in DMPlexComputeResidualHybridByKey() 5660 PetscInt ssize, s; in DMPlexComputeResidualHybridByKey() local 5663 PetscCall(DMPlexGetSupportSize(dm, cone[c], &ssize)); in DMPlexComputeResidualHybridByKey() [all …]
|
| H A D | plex.c | 9357 PetscInt pStart, pEnd, p, pp, csize, ssize; in DMPlexCheckSymmetry() local 9426 PetscCall(PetscSectionGetStorageSize(supportSection, &ssize)); in DMPlexCheckSymmetry() 9427 …ck(csize == ssize, PETSC_COMM_SELF, PETSC_ERR_ARG_SIZ, "Total cone size %" PetscInt_FMT " != Total… in DMPlexCheckSymmetry()
|
| /petsc/src/dm/impls/da/hypre/ |
| H A D | mhyp.c | 103 PetscInt dim, dof, psw, Nx, Ny, Nz, nx, ny, nz, ilower[3], iupper[3], ssize, i; in MatSetUp_HYPREStruct() local 156 ssize = 3; in MatSetUp_HYPREStruct() 157 PetscCallHYPRE(HYPRE_StructStencilCreate((HYPRE_Int)dim, (HYPRE_Int)ssize, &ex->hstencil)); in MatSetUp_HYPREStruct() 158 …for (i = 0; i < ssize; i++) PetscCallHYPRE(HYPRE_StructStencilSetElement(ex->hstencil, (HYPRE_Int)… in MatSetUp_HYPREStruct() 167 ssize = 5; in MatSetUp_HYPREStruct() 168 PetscCallHYPRE(HYPRE_StructStencilCreate((HYPRE_Int)dim, (HYPRE_Int)ssize, &ex->hstencil)); in MatSetUp_HYPREStruct() 169 …for (i = 0; i < ssize; i++) PetscCallHYPRE(HYPRE_StructStencilSetElement(ex->hstencil, (HYPRE_Int)… in MatSetUp_HYPREStruct() 180 ssize = 7; in MatSetUp_HYPREStruct() 181 PetscCallHYPRE(HYPRE_StructStencilCreate((HYPRE_Int)dim, (HYPRE_Int)ssize, &ex->hstencil)); in MatSetUp_HYPREStruct() 182 …for (i = 0; i < ssize; i++) PetscCallHYPRE(HYPRE_StructStencilSetElement(ex->hstencil, (HYPRE_Int)… in MatSetUp_HYPREStruct() [all …]
|
| /petsc/src/dm/impls/plex/tests/ |
| H A D | ex35.c | 49 PetscInt ssize; in EstimateMemory() local 51 PetscCall(DMPlexGetSupportSize(dm, p, &ssize)); in EstimateMemory() 52 supportMem += ssize; in EstimateMemory()
|
| /petsc/src/ksp/pc/impls/gasm/ |
| H A D | gasm.c | 205 PetscMPIInt srank, ssize; in PCView_GASM() local 209 PetscCallMPI(MPI_Comm_size(((PetscObject)osm->ois[d])->comm, &ssize)); in PCView_GASM() 213 …in number %" PetscInt_FMT ", local size = %" PetscInt_FMT "\n", rank, size, srank, ssize, d, bsz)); in PCView_GASM()
|